What Are Machining Parallels . They are hardened and then ground to an exact size with each opposite face being exactly parallel to each other. Parallels are manufactured to either imperial or metric dimensions, and are often sold in a set, with several pairs of different sizes. Parallels, also known as parallel bars or blocks, are essential tools in machining, layout, and assembly processes.
